SAS takes major lounge step – 35 new locations on the way
Scandinavian Airlines is introducing a major upgrade to its Business Class product, giving business travelers and other premium customers an enhanced travel experience. By partnering with established lounge operators, SAS is rapidly expanding access to high-quality lounges at key destinations, ensuring customers benefit from comfort, service, and seamless solutions on par with international standards across the SkyTeam alliance.
The initiative also represents a significant step in SAS’ long-term strategy to strengthen its premium offer. By integrating more lounges into the network, the airline is creating a smoother and more consistent journey for travelers, laying the groundwork for continued improvements in the overall customer experience.
“This is a comprehensive upgrade of our Business Class offer, with lounge access as a key part of the experience,” says Theres Briger, Head of Onground Product at SAS. “By partnering with established lounge operators, we can quickly give our customers access to a much broader network at important destinations across Europe and Scandinavia. The goal is to offer around 35 additional lounges at year-round destinations, and we already have agreements in place in cities such as Bergen, Helsinki, Billund, Stavanger and Aalborg.”
